

Dr Elena Nikiphorou
Dr Elena Nikiphorou is a consultant rheumatologist at King’s College Hospital, London, UK, and an adjunct senior lecturer at King’s College London, UK.
Dr Nikiphorou has a clinical and academic interest in inflammatory arthritis, multi-morbidity and long-term outcomes of disease. She has been the recipient of multiple national and international awards, bursaries and competitive roles. She has been involved in the development of several international recommendations, including on the management of difficult-to-treat rheumatoid arthritis, axial spondyloarthritis and self-management strategies in inflammatory arthritis.
